Andromeda Carrier
A Level 20, Class 6, Tier 4, Capital Vessel

This is a rework of jrandall's - Hecate Carrier
A Link to his ship, is at the Bottom of this page

First off, I am a big fan of jrandall's work.
I even think this was one of my first CV’s in the game.
That being said. I have always been a tinkerer with things.

The ability to carry a Fleet of ship's & Hover Crafts, was a big sell for me.
But I had long since parked this vessel and "moved" on to other CV's.
I tinkered with it on and off for the past year. I was never happy with the results.
Then with all the changes to the game by adding Weight & Volume + CPU Usage.
I knew I had to do something to breathe life into this Vessel.
In its Original Rendition, it simply will not fly, let alone haul anything.

So, I pulled this into the Shop and went to work on it.
First thing to go, was every downward thrust engine.
They all have been replaced by larger engines providing more lift.

This ship now has --> 250 Kilo tons of lift capabilities! <--
Yea you are reading that correctly :-)

Added a few more fuel tanks. Added Shields. Removed a lot of cargo boxes.
Replaced most of them with Container Controllers with Container Extension's
I removed the Crew Quarters and replaced it with a Conference Room with 6 Passenger Seats.
As this is mostly intended for Multiplayer use, the Crew Quarters is not really used.
Added 4 Flak Cannons, 4 Rocket Turrets & an Artillery Turret. Who does not need extra protection?
And placed a couple Wireless connections.

With all the modifications I have done to this ship.
I wanted to keep it as close to its original look as possible.
The Front downward engines needed to have a complete rebuild and reconfigure of the area.
I am pleased with my work; however, time will tell if other people like what I have done.

Amenities are as follows:
=========================
2 Wireless Connections (1 Starboard Bow & 1 Port Stern)
T2 Shields
1 - 250.75k Input Container
1 - 285.5k Ammo Controller
1 - 16k Output Container
1 - 32k Captains Locker
4 - 8k Cargo Palette's
10 - 16k Cargo Containers
6 - Fridges
1 - Meds Fridge
4 - Closet's
3 - Armor Locker's
2 - Repair Station's
T2 - Repair Bay
Offline Protection
Teleporter
Detector


Resources Needed:
=================
Titanium Rods = 26,426
Iron Ingot = 11,418
Neodymium Ingot = 4,940
Silicon Ingot = 4,282
Erestrum Ingot = 3,508
Zascosium Ingot = 3,508
Cobalt Ingot = 2,799
Carbon Substrate = 2,274
Copper Ingot = 1,967
Sathium Ingot = 690
Growing Plot (Steel) = 108
Wood Planks = 17
Large Optronic Bridge = 12
Pentaxid (raw material) = 10
Large Optronic Matrix = 4
Gold Ingot = 2


Weapons (Defenses)
==================
8 - 30mm Cannons [30mm Bullet]
4 - Flak Turrets [Flak Shell CV]
5 - Sentry Guns [Projectile Rifle Round]
4 - Rocket Turret [150mm H-MSL]
2 - Artillery Turret [160mm MSL]
